ci: add flake update workflow

This commit is contained in:
Linus Ammon
2026-03-22 15:08:55 +01:00
parent 4e44886a79
commit 1eb2f6d2dd
+19
View File
@@ -0,0 +1,19 @@
name: update flake
on:
schedule:
- cron: "0 0 * * *" # daily
workflow_dispatch:
jobs:
update:
runs-on: ubuntu-latest
permissions:
contents: write
steps:
- uses: actions/checkout@v6
- uses: DeterminateSystems/nix-installer-action@main
- run: nix flake update
- uses: stefanzweifel/git-auto-commit-action@v7
with:
commit_message: "chore(flake): update flake.lock"